哈希表是基于键的哈希码...在Hashtable中, 键不能为null, 但值可以为null。 在哈希表中, 键对象必须是不可变的, 只要它们在哈希表中用作键即可。 哈希表的容量是哈希表可以容纳的元素数。 哈希表中的每个键对象都
1. 哈希表(HashTable)简述 在.NET Framework中,Hashtable是System.Collections命名空间提供的一个容器,用于处理和表现类似keyvalue的键值对,其中key通常可用来快速查找,同时key是区分大小写;value用于存储对应...
Hashtable 类定义: public class Hashtable<K,V> extends Dictionary<K,V> implements Map<K,V>, Cloneable, java.io.Serializable 存储数据: 使用Entry数组,hashmap采用的是Node数组。 ...
HashTable实现原理以及源码解析1、HashTable 和HashMap一样,Hashtable 也是一个散列表,它存储的内容是键值对(key-value)映射。 Hashtable 继承于Dictionary,实现了Map、Cloneable、java.io.Serializable接口。 ...
Java Hashtable containsKey()方法java.util.Hashtable.containsKey()如果Hashtable中存在与指定的key,则此方法返回true,否则返回false。1 语法public boolean containsKey(Object key)2 参数key:这是要搜索的key...
Hashtable继承自Dictionary类 HashMap继承自AbstractMap类; 但二者都实现了Map接口。 二、线程的安全性 1. HashTable是同步(方法中使用了Synchronize)的;而HashMap是未同步(方法中缺省Synchronize)的。 2....
HashMap和Hashtable的区别 1.共同点:都是双列集合,底层都是哈希算法 2.区别: * 1.HashMap是线程不安全的,效率高,JDK1.2版本 * Hashtable是线程安全的,效率低,JDK1.0版本 * 2.HashMap可以存储null键和null值 *...
哈希表(HashTable)简述 在.NET Framework中,Hashtable是System.Collections命名空间提供的一个容器,用于处理和表现类似keyvalue的键值对,其中key通常可c#教程用来快速查找,同时key是区分大小写;value用于存储...
方法一: IDictionaryEnumerator enumerator = thProduct.... // Hashtable关健字 arrValue.Add(enumerator.Value.ToString()); // Hashtable值 } 方法二: using System.Collections; HashTable objHa
HashMap 和 Hashtable 有什么区别? Hashtable是java一开始发布时就提供的键值映射的数据结构,而HashMap产生于JDK1.2。虽然Hashtable比HashMap出现的早一些,但是现在Hashtable基本上已经被弃用了。而HashMap已经...
HashTable在不指定容量的情况下的默认容量为11;里面会分享一些资深架构师录制的视频录像有Spring,MyBatis,Netty源码分析,高并发、高性能、分布式、微服务架构的原理,JVM性能优化、分布式架构等这些成为架构师...
Hashtable类的forEach(BiConsumer)方法对哈希表的每个条目执行BiConsumer操作,直到已处理完所有条目或该操作引发异常。 BiConsumer操作是按迭代顺序执行的哈希表键值对的函数操作。方法遍历Hashtable的每个元素,...
附上 Hashtable 的 put(K key, V value) 和 get(Object key) 方法的源码:public synchronized V put(K key, V value) {// Make sure the value is not nullif (value == null) {throw new NullPointerException();...
javascript中没有像c#,java那样的哈希表(hashtable), 然而,javascript中的Array也只有一些类似于'哈希表'的非常简单功能。
HashMapvs.TreeMapvs.Hashtablevs.LinkedHashMapJava开发Java经验技巧共8页.pdf.zip
HashTable是线程安全的,因为几乎所有的public方法都是synchronized的 Hashtable也是一个散列表,它存储的内容是键值对。基于Dictionary类 存储数据: 首先判断value是否为空,为空则抛出异常;计算key的hash值,并...
HashTable在通常的数据结构教材中也称作散列表,哈希表。其基本原理比较简单(如果你对其不熟悉,请查阅随便一本数据结构教材或在网上搜索),但PHP的实现有其独特的地方。理解了HashTable的数据存储结构,对我们分析...
一、Hashtable的基本方法: 这部分参考博客:https://blog.csdn.net/chenssy/article/details/22896871 1、定义: HashTable在Java中的定义如下: public class Hashtable&lt;K,V&gt; extends ...
HashMap和HashTable的简单区别
2.Hashtable 是不允许键或值为 null 的,HashMap 的键值则都可以为 null。 3.添加key-value的hash值算法不同:HashMap添加元素时,是使用自定义的哈希算法,而HashTable是直接采用key的hashCode() 4.实现方式不同:...
【代码】Hashtable(键值对)集合的添加及打印。
1.两者父类不同 HashMap是继承于AbstractMap类,而Hashtable是继承于Dictionary类,不过他们都实现了map、Coneable、Serializable接口。 2.对外提供的接口不同 Hashtable
HashMap和HashTable的不同之处,如下所示
Hashtable ConcurrentHashMap
代码如下:foreach (DictionaryEntry de in h)//h为Hashtable { Response.Write(de.Key + “ ”); } 您可能感兴趣的文章:asp.net 实现自定义Hashtable (.net)asp.net基于session实现购物车的方法ASP.NET购物车...